Duties / Responsibilities :
- Work can primarily be done off-site, but hardware engagement on-site is mandatory as part of workload.
- Depending upon the phase of the assignment, typical day would range from reading the client requirements, researching applicable ECU hardware / interfacing requirements, designing solutions, working with peers & tech leads to finalize solutions, coding solution in C, manage versioning, unit testing, and / or regression testing.
- Key areas of responsibility encountered in this role may include any or all of the following : concept, design, test, document, and promote new software features and processes; perform requirements analysis and decomposition; evaluate new languages, development tools, or processes; perform product maintenance; manage the software lifecycle through version control and configuration management; keep up to date on new technologies or develop new technologies; communicate technical information to customers, team members, suppliers and other units; and support and advise other engineers, managers, marketing personnel, customers and suppliers.
